Human CellExp™ IL-10, Human Recombinant
The cytokine IL-10 is a key anti-inflammatory mediator with an essential role in the development and proliferation of regulatory T cells, restricting myeloid and chronic inflammatory T cell responses. It has been shown that in solution IL-10 predominantly exists as a homodimer. However, the subunits within the dimer are non-covalently associated, although each subunit contains two intra-chain disulfide bonds. IL10 binds to its hetero-tetrameric receptor comprising IL10RA and IL10RB, which activates multiple pathways that contribute to the downstream anti-inflammatory effects. It also plays important roles in other processes such as sterile wound healing, autoimmunity, cancer, and homeostasis. Given the wide spectrum of the anti-inflammatory properties attributed to IL-10, both IL-10 enhancing and blockade strategies have been tried in a number of diseases and cancer therapy.
